Mineralcorticoid

A class of corticosteroids that are involved in maintaining electrolyte balance and water balance in the body.

Aldosterone

Hormone secreted by the adrenal cortex that regulates the sodium and potassium ion balance of the blood.

Aldosterone is the hormone that is considered a mineralcorticoid. It is produced by the adrenal cortex and regulates the balance of water and electrolytes in the body, particularly sodium and potassium. Cortisol is a glucocorticoid, insulin is a hormone that regulates blood sugar levels, thyroxin is a thyroid hormone, and parathyroid hormone regulates calcium and phosphate levels in the body.
